Output de3d30b9169f86376980beee13bc55204b9afb902461af1534c28255f04917f3:0

value
339568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c1e9e5f4643bb242e0b0a1cb3f84339ba50ab3a OP_EQUAL
address
38dVxYU7EXLhHPsK4seSGjp2f7VsMmtfiE
transaction
de3d30b9169f86376980beee13bc55204b9afb902461af1534c28255f04917f3
spent
true